Stirling Griff on war reform

by Staff Writers | Sep 20, 2021 | War Powers Reform

When asked if he believed Parliamentary approval should be required before Australian troops are sent into armed conflict abroad Stirling Griff, Senator for South Australia since 2016, representing the Nick Xenophon Team and Centre Alliance, said that War Powers Reform is necessary and that Parliament needs to have a vote.
